Top Places to Visit in Bhutan
- Thimphu: The capital city offers a mix of traditional Bhutanese culture, art, and vibrant markets. Visit the Tashichho Dzong, Buddha Dordenma, and the National Memorial Chorten.
- Paro: A beautiful town known for its scenic valley, the iconic Tiger's Nest Monastery, and ancient temples like Kyichu Lhakhang.
- Punakha: A picturesque town surrounded by hills, home to the majestic Punakha Dzong, a stunning fortress that combines natural beauty and historical significance.
Best Time to Visit Bhutan
- March to May: Ideal for witnessing Bhutan’s stunning springtime blooms and pleasant weather.
- September to November: Perfect for trekking and exploring the outdoors, with clear skies and a refreshing climate.
- Winter months (December to February): For those who love the cold and wish to experience Bhutan's peaceful winter ambiance.
Indian Restaurants & Food in Bhutan
Bhutan offers a range of Indian and Bhutanese cuisine. Try the flavorful Ema Datshi (chili cheese), Momos (dumplings), and Phaksha Paa (pork with radish). Indian restaurants in Bhutan serve delicious North and South Indian cuisine in places like The Indian Restaurant in Thimphu and Mongar Indian Restaurant in Mongar.
Shopping Spots in Bhutan
- Thimphu’s Centenary Farmers Market: A great place to buy local Bhutanese products, such as handmade textiles, spices, and handicrafts.
- Paro’s Craft Market: A vibrant market offering traditional Bhutanese crafts, including woolen products, jewelry, and wooden artifacts.
- Punakha: Known for local shawls and textiles that make unique souvenirs of your Bhutan trip.
